Programme for the promotion of active and healthy ageing in rural areas

Throughout 2025, Fundación Diagrama is carrying out the Programme for the promotion of active and healthy ageing: A comparative study on the actions of the Third Sector of Social Action in Spain and third countries in rural areas, financed by the Ministry of Social Rights, Consumer Affairs and 2030 Agenda.

This project seeks to analyse the actions of the Third Sector of Social Action in promoting active and healthy ageing in rural areas of third countries (Iceland, Norway, and the United Kingdom) and of Spain. It hopes to generate inspiring learning that can be applied and adapted to the Spanish context.

Objectives

The general aim of this programme is to broaden the knowledge of the Third Sector of Social Action in Spain about the promotion of active and healthy ageing in rural areas. Its specific objectives are:

  1. To compare actions by the Third Sector of Social Action in Spain and in third countries to promote active and healthy ageing in rural areas.
  2. To analyse best practices established by the Third Sector of Social Action in Spain and in third countries for promoting active and healthy ageing in rural areas.
  3. To consider the adaptation of international best practices in this field.
  4. To analyse the response of the Third Sector of Social Action to global and international challenges in the promotion of active and healthy ageing in rural areas.
  5. To analyse the impact of a gender perspective on the practices of promoting active and healthy ageing in rural areas.

Who it is aimed at

The main beneficiaries of this programme are the entities of the Third Sector of Social Action, as well as the professionals and volunteers who provide services to older people within these entities. Older people will be the indirect beneficiaries of this programme.

Results

The primary result of the study will be a report analysing, in depth, actions to promote active and healthy ageing in rural areas carried out by the Third Sector of Social Action in Spain and in three countries (Iceland, Norway, and the United Kingdom).

The results will be shared during an event to showcase Best Practices and in a webinar aimed at professionals and volunteers at the Third Sector of Social Action, as well as through audiovisual material created and shared on Fundación Diagrama's website and social networks.
